Cloudflare Q2 Earnings Call Highlights

Cloudflare delivered Q2 2026 revenue of $696.1 million, representing 36% year-over-year growth—a standard earnings disclosure that confirms sustained execution within the company's cloud infrastructure and security thesis. The growth rate aligns with management's prior guidance trajectory, indicating predictable scaling rather than a surprise inflection point.

The company highlighted three operational tailwinds: accelerating customer acquisition, expanded Workers platform adoption among developers, and rising demand for AI-adjacent infrastructure products. These represent confirmation of existing strategic priorities rather than new catalysts; investor consensus has long anticipated that AI workloads would drive cloud platform demand across the sector.

Management commentary from an earnings call transcript represents procedural disclosure—scheduled financial reporting that markets typically factor in during pre-earnings periods. The absence of guidance revision, major M&A, or material margin surprise limits the article's market-moving potential. Sentiment remains constructive given growth metrics, but the news flow lacks catalyst quality.

Sector implication: The findings reinforce the Technology sector's structural exposure to AI infrastructure buildout and developer platform consolidation. However, NET's performance is largely in-line with peer trajectories (Akamai, Fastly, major cloud providers), reducing differentiation value for rotation decisions. Correlation to broad equities remains moderately positive given growth visibility.
